Sample Obituary Formats to Honor Your Beloved

When a cherished loved one passes away, it's natural to want to remember their life in a meaningful way. An obituary serves as a lasting tribute, sharing their story with the world and allowing others to offer condolences. While crafting an obituary can seem daunting, there are various templates and examples available to guide you through this process.

These templates provide a framework for presenting essential information such as name, date of example of obituary for son birth and death, highlights of their life, and details about loved ones left behind. They also offer space to paint the unique personality and essence of your lost loved one.

  • Classic Obituaries: These follow a structured format, often found in newspapers, providing concise information about the person's's life and death.
  • Unique Obituaries: These celebrate the individual's unique traits. They may include anecdotes, quotes, or even poems to create a more intimate portrait.

Discovering these templates can help you determine the best approach for remembering your loved one in a way that truly embodies their life and legacy.

Writing an Obituary: Examples and Best Practices

Honoring the memory of a loved one with a tribute is frequently accomplished with an obituary. This written remembrance provides key information about a person's life, allowing acquaintances to honor their legacy. When writing this kind of heartfelt memorial, there are specific guidelines to adhere to.

Start by including the person's full name, date of birth, and date of death. Then, provide a brief overview of their life, highlighting their accomplishments and interests.

You can also mention anecdotes, quotes, or stories that demonstrate their personality. Be sure to proofread carefully for any inaccuracies.

It's important to write an obituary with respect and honesty.

Use formal language and avoid clichés. Finally, keep in mind the obituary is a lasting tribute, so take your time and write something meaningful.

A well-written obituary can act as a cherished memory of a life lived. By following these best practices, you can create a beautiful memorial.
